Autocom CDP USB driver is a critical software component that enables your PC to communicate with the VCI (Vehicle Communication Interface) hardware used for vehicle diagnostics. Without the correct drivers, the diagnostic software (such as Autocom or Delphi) will fail to recognize the device, often resulting in a "VCI not found" error. The Autocom CDP (Car Diagnostic Platform) series is a suite of professional automotive diagnostic tools. The CDP+ serves as a communication link between a vehicle's OBD2 port and the diagnostic software on a laptop or PC.

Swap out the USB cable. Standard diagnostic cables undergo significant wear and tear. Ensure you are plugging into a USB 2.0 port directly on the PC motherboard instead of an unpowered external USB hub. Firmware Mismatch
